Synopsis

Painted goby (Pomatoschistus pictus) are usually found in coarse sand or gravelly parts of the seabed close to shore, with their blotchy patterns helping them to camouflage. They have been widely studied for their use of sound as they produce bursts of drumming, so males can size each other up or to attract a mate.
